GPF India is hosting Partners Meet for Sustainable Development Goals

GPF India promotes the idea of One Family under God through the vision of Vasudhaiva Kutumbakam (वसुधैव कुटुम्बकम्), which tries to foster an understanding that the whole of humanity is one family. 

GPF India is organising Partners' Meet tomorrow to commemorate the International Day of Peace.

The event will be from 10am to 12noon at Conference Hall of India Islamic Cultural Centre at New Delhi.

This year's International Day of Peace theme is "Actions for Peace: Our Ambition for the #GlobalGoals." This theme underscores our commitment to creating a more peaceful and sustainable world through collective action and shared aspirations.

The central focus of the meeting will be "Vasudhaiva Kutumbakam: Action for Global Peace Together."

The discussion will be on strategies and initiatives to foster global peace and achieve the Sustainable Development Goals (#GlobalGoals). 

The partners' insights and contributions will be integrated and incorporated in GPF's shared mission.
